By Professor James W. Loewen

You will get the most from this course by reading or listening to Professor Loewen's book, Lies My Teacher Told Me: Everything Your American History Textbook Got Wrong. Within that book are many facts about American (and world) history to which most people have simply never been exposed. Nationalist history by textbook authors and the descendants or biographers of the famous and infamous have given history students a very skewed vision of our true history - indeed, the true history of mankind. This course is designed to enlighten and encourage you to consider the factual basis of many of our most-cherished yet glossed-over stories and the real-life characters who populate them. From archaeological misinformation to investigations into the nature of modern public policy, Professor Loewen challenges you to consider the history of what "was" rather than what has been told by standard teaching methods and textbooks.

Course Syllabus

  • Lecture 1 Why Study the Past?

  • Lecture 2 Archaeology and Prehistory

  • Lecture 3 The Politics and History of Columbus

  • Lecture 4 Pilgrims

  • Lecture 5 Native American Societies and Cultures

  • Lecture 6 The Making and Use of the Constitution

  • Lecture 7 Slavery

  • Lecture 8 The Civil War

  • Lecture 9 The Civil War (Continued) and Reconstruction

  • Lecture 10 The Nadir of Race Relations

  • Lecture 11 The Nadir of Race Relations (Continued)

  • Lecture 12 United States Foreign Policy

  • Lecture 13 Capitalism and Social Class

  • Lecture 14 Doing History Yourself
